Why Metro Detroit driving shapes our approach
Michigan winters with road salt and freeze–thaw cycles create the potholes and corrosion that most quickly damage suspension parts. Local commuters—from those heading into Troy or Dearborn to families running errands in Livonia and Novi—face a mix of highways and older residential streets that accelerate wear on shocks, struts and steering joints. At Garrett Auto we set repair priorities based on that reality: corrosion-resistant parts where needed, robust mounts for rough roads, and alignments after suspension work so your vehicle tracks true through seasonal changes.
